#442c34 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#442c34 is composed of 26.7% red, 17.3%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.3% magenta, 23.5%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 340 degrees, a saturation of 21.4% and a lightness of 22%. #442c34 color hex could be obtained by blending #885868 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#442c34 color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#442c34 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#442c34 has RGB values of R:68, G:44,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.24,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4467764.
